Course Content
An introductory course, dealing with Sources of international law, states, individuals, recognition, international agreements, international responsibilities of states, peaceful settlement of disputes, theory and reality in modern law of war, coercive measures, laws of land and serial warfare, laws of maritime warfare, enemy persons and property within belligerent states, neutral states, termination of war.
